iOS 15: A Fresh Coat of Paint and Some Serious Upgrades

Let's kick things off with iOS 15, the star of the show for many. Apple gave the iPhone operating system a major glow-up with new features aimed at enhancing your daily experience. It’s all about making things easier, more connected, and a whole lot smarter. You'll find a fresh coat of paint in terms of the user interface, with some redesigned elements to give it a more modern feel. But it's not just about looks; the real magic is in the new functionalities. First up, we've got FaceTime enhancements, making video calls more immersive and enjoyable. Apple introduced Spatial Audio, so the voices sound like they're coming from the direction of the person on your screen—cool, right? Plus, there’s Voice Isolation to filter out background noise, ensuring you're heard loud and clear.

Then there’s SharePlay, a game-changer for staying connected with friends and family. Imagine watching movies or listening to music together, in sync, while on a FaceTime call. You can also share your screen to collaborate on projects or just hang out. This feature fosters a sense of togetherness that's perfect for remote hangouts. Notifications also got a major overhaul. They're now summarized in a new Notification Summary, which means fewer interruptions throughout the day. You can set up Focus modes to filter notifications based on what you're doing, like working or sleeping. This is a game-changer for those of us who need to stay focused and avoid distractions. Focus modes will also let you customize your home screen with only relevant apps and widgets depending on the focus mode you choose. Furthermore, iOS 15 introduced major improvements to the Maps app. You'll get more detailed city maps with enhanced 3D views and real-time transit information. Navigation got better, with augmented reality directions that guide you through tricky intersections. The Wallet app also received a boost, with support for digital IDs and keys, making it even easier to manage your important cards and documents. Finally, there's Live Text, which lets you interact with text in images. You can copy and paste text directly from photos, translate languages, and even make calls based on phone numbers in images. It’s like having a superpower in your pocket! iOS 15 is a massive update that brings a lot to the table and makes your iPhone even more versatile and useful.

macOS Monterey: Bringing Continuity to the Mac

Next up, let's talk about macOS Monterey, the latest version of Apple's desktop operating system. Apple continues to blur the lines between its devices, and Monterey is all about bringing the Mac closer to the iPhone and iPad in terms of features and usability. Continuity is the name of the game here, with several features designed to make your workflow seamless across all your Apple devices. One of the biggest highlights is Universal Control, which allows you to use a single mouse and keyboard to control multiple Macs and iPads. You can drag and drop files between devices effortlessly. This is a total game-changer for anyone who works across multiple devices or who likes to have a seamless workflow, like some of us.

Also, Monterey brings Shortcuts to the Mac. You know, those handy automation tools that used to be exclusive to iOS and iPadOS? Now you can automate tasks on your Mac, creating custom workflows to save time and streamline your daily activities. Think of it as your personal automation assistant. You can create custom shortcuts to automate repetitive tasks or complex workflows. Safari also received some love, with a redesigned tab bar that's more streamlined and visually appealing. You'll also get tab groups, which help you organize your browsing sessions and keep your tabs tidy. And the new Safari offers better performance and privacy features. Furthermore, Monterey introduces AirPlay to Mac, allowing you to stream content from your iPhone or iPad directly to your Mac. This is awesome for sharing videos, music, and presentations on a bigger screen. Monterey also enhances FaceTime, with features like Spatial Audio and Voice Isolation that we saw in iOS 15. The focus is to make video calls on your Mac even better.

Finally, there's a new Focus mode that mirrors the functionality found in iOS 15. You can set up Focus modes to minimize distractions and stay focused on what matters most. macOS Monterey is a significant update that bridges the gap between Apple's devices, making the Mac an even more integral part of your Apple ecosystem. It's all about making your work and play more efficient and enjoyable.

iPadOS 15: Unleashing the Power of Your iPad

Let’s move on to iPadOS 15, which, like iOS 15, gets some major upgrades. iPadOS continues to evolve, adding new features that make the iPad even more versatile and powerful. The goal is to make the iPad a true alternative to a laptop, blending the best of both worlds. One of the standout features is the redesigned multitasking experience. Apple has made it easier to switch between apps and use multiple apps simultaneously with a new shelf at the bottom of the screen. You can quickly see all your open apps and easily switch between them. iPadOS 15 also introduces Quick Notes, a handy way to jot down notes from anywhere. Swipe up from the bottom-right corner of the screen, and you can instantly create a note. It’s perfect for capturing ideas, brainstorming, or just making quick to-do lists.

Also, iPadOS 15 brings widgets to the home screen. You can customize your home screen with widgets, giving you quick access to information and your favorite apps. This makes your iPad even more personalized and efficient. It also introduces the App Library from iOS, which automatically organizes your apps and makes it easier to find what you need. iPadOS 15 also takes advantage of the iPad's larger display with improved multitasking capabilities. You can now place multiple windows side by side, making it easier to work on several tasks simultaneously. External display support is also enhanced, allowing you to connect to a larger screen and get more done. Finally, iPadOS 15 includes the same FaceTime enhancements, Maps improvements, and Focus modes that we see in iOS 15. The iPad is quickly becoming a serious productivity tool, and iPadOS 15 enhances its capabilities even further. It provides the perfect balance between power, portability, and user-friendliness.

Other Notable Announcements from WWDC 2021

Besides the major operating system updates, WWDC 2021 had a bunch of other cool announcements that are worth mentioning. Apple announced some significant privacy updates. One of them is Private Relay, which encrypts your internet traffic, giving you more privacy while browsing on Safari. Another privacy enhancement is the App Privacy Report, which allows you to see how often apps access your location, photos, camera, and other sensitive data. These are some good moves, and they make Apple a leader in protecting user privacy.

Apple also announced advancements in its Swift programming language, which developers love. These include new features and improvements to Swift Playgrounds, making it easier to learn how to code. This is all about empowering developers to build amazing apps for Apple’s platforms. There were also updates to the Apple Watch, with watchOS 8 bringing new watch faces, workouts, and health tracking features. And finally, Apple highlighted its work on accessibility features, with enhancements designed to make its products more user-friendly for everyone.
